2.4 understand that a current in a resistor results in the electrical transfer of energy and an increase in temperature, and how this can be used in a variety of domestic contexts

When current is passed through a resistor, because it is not moving as fast due to the high resistance, the kinetic energy is converted into heat energy. This heat energy can be useful for things like hairdryers or tumble dryers.
